Holding
The judgment was given ex-parte, and the application for leave to amend the defence is allowed. The ex-parte ruling is set aside, and the defendant is ordered to pay costs.
Facts
The plaintiff, Trans-National Bank Ltd., obtained a judgment against the defendant, Risper Adhiambo Owino, for KSh.4,643,591.20 on 11-12-98. The defendant claims the judgment was given ex-parte and seeks to set it aside.
Issues
- Whether the judgment was given ex-parte
- Whether the defendant has paid the claimed amount
- Whether the acceptance of BM W KAD 316X was as a result of agreement between the parties
Reasoning
The court found that the judgment was given ex-parte due to the defendant's absence, and there was evidence of misplaced files and obstruction. The court allowed the application for leave to amend the defence.
Outcome
Application granted
Orders
- Ex-parte ruling set aside
- Leave to amend the defence allowed
- Defendant to pay costs of the application for amendment
Remedies
- Amendment to the defence
